Difference Blend Mode: It's used for inverting an image color. You'll notice this when the color fill is set to white and the blend mode is change to "difference"
Practice 01:
1. Invert the “Copy” layer by pressing this keyboard keys (CTRL + I) or (CMD + I)
What happen is, it shows you the inverse of the colors in the image. You'll notice the dark areas are made white, this is because the opposite of black is white.
2. Turn off the “Copy” layer
3. Turn on the “Color Fill” layer
4. Change it blend mode to “Difference”
What will happen is it invert the image colors, giving you the exact result of the inverted “Copy” layer.
Other facts about the “Difference” blend mode
1. When applied to same images it result to a plain black
2. it subtract the colors on the blend layer (the layer you applied the blend mode to) from the underlying layers. this doesn't mean it desaturate the color like the hue/saturation adjustment layer do.
